Skip to content
This repository was archived by the owner on Aug 18, 2020. It is now read-only.

Enhance documentation #38

Closed
sebinside opened this issue Jun 17, 2019 · 9 comments
Closed

Enhance documentation #38

sebinside opened this issue Jun 17, 2019 · 9 comments
Assignees
Labels
enhancement New feature or request help wanted Extra attention is needed major Needs a major platform / framework / build environment rework
Milestone

Comments

@sebinside
Copy link
Member

The readme.md and wiki (incl. installation) should be updated to match the current behaviour of the software.

Additional information about connectors, actors, etc. would also be great!

@sebinside sebinside added enhancement New feature or request help wanted Extra attention is needed major Needs a major platform / framework / build environment rework labels Jun 17, 2019
@sebinside sebinside added this to the pre-alpha 3 milestone Jun 17, 2019
@sebinside
Copy link
Member Author

Idea: A new Markdown-based chatoverflow-wiki project where everyone can help. Way more scalable and cleaner than the github native wiki.

@J0B10 J0B10 self-assigned this Jul 8, 2019
@J0B10
Copy link
Member

J0B10 commented Jul 8, 2019

https://labs.inn.org/2014/05/19/applying-git-to-github-wikis/ I'dd do something like that and automate the synchronization of the new collaborative wiki repo with https://github.com/codeoverflow-org/chatoverflow/wiki by setting up a travis deploy task that automatically pushes the content from the master branch of the new repo to the codeoverflow wiki.

@J0B10
Copy link
Member

J0B10 commented Jul 8, 2019

Today I created the codeoverflow/chatoverflow-wiki repo.
It's master branch will be automatically pushed to the codeoverflow wiki.

During the next days I will start to create a wiki page for each service, improve the old documentation, reorganize it in folders and add a custom sidbar with the contents and a custom footer that encourages contribution to the wiki and links to the discord for further support.

@sebinside
Copy link
Member Author

Just a note: Travis works fine. 👍

@J0B10
Copy link
Member

J0B10 commented Jul 9, 2019

I know, it took me long enough to finaly get it working a s intended. xD

Just restructured the wiki, added a proper README to the repo and added a webhook to display all pull requests on discord.

Do you think we need a license for the wiki?
Something more general like a creative commons (CC-BY or CC-BY-SA) license as EPL is meant for code?

@J0B10
Copy link
Member

J0B10 commented Jul 21, 2019

Im currently in the process of creating detailed documentation for all services so that users can get a easy guide how to retrieve the credentials and plugin developers see how to use them.

  • Twitch Chat
  • Discord
  • Serial Connection
  • File
  • Tipeeestream

It takes quite some time to write them all, so help is apreciated!

@sebinside
Copy link
Member Author

Another TODO (after the setup repo is ready): Update the installation wiki entry

@sebinside
Copy link
Member Author

sebinside commented Oct 24, 2019

And two other wiki articels:

@sebinside sebinside self-assigned this Oct 24, 2019
@J0B10 J0B10 removed their assignment Oct 31, 2019
@sebinside
Copy link
Member Author

Done.

# for free to subscribe to this conversation on GitHub. Already have an account? #.
Labels
enhancement New feature or request help wanted Extra attention is needed major Needs a major platform / framework / build environment rework
Projects
None yet
Development

No branches or pull requests

2 participants